Transaction 5882edabcda5f796ae45f6b9288cdca9e17616b3b5b1ac1a17fb37b40ce0ee87
1 Input
1 Output
-
5882edabcda5f796ae45f6b9288cdca9e17616b3b5b1ac1a17fb37b40ce0ee87:0
- value
- 150553
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6ea0656f1f5538e9ef46cfa526187080a0aad33b OP_EQUAL
- address
- 3BmxQAqCgV8cXHbLqnaZxs3JMwqaGYBCrg